How Does Tirzepatide Work?
Tirzepatide works by mimicking the effects of two natural hormones in the body: GLP-1 (Glucagon-Like Peptide-1) and GIP (Gastric Inhibitory Polypeptide). These hormones are critical in the regulation of blood sugar and appetite.
Blood Sugar Control: By activating GLP-1 receptors, Tirzepatide helps stimulate insulin release when blood sugar is high, lowering glucose levels and improving insulin sensitivity.
Appetite Regulation: Tirzepatide also activates the GIP receptors, which reduce hunger and increase feelings of fullness, leading to a natural reduction in calorie intake and promoting weight loss.
This dual-action effect makes Tirzepatide a unique solution for managing both diabetes and obesity.

Side Effects
Like any medication, Tirzepatide may cause side effects, although most are mild and temporary. Common side effects include:
- Gastrointestinal Issues: Nausea, vomiting, and diarrhea, especially during the early stages of treatment.
- Appetite Suppression: Some patients may experience reduced appetite, which is a desired effect, but it may cause discomfort in some individuals.
- Low Blood Sugar (Hypoglycemia): This can occur when Tirzepatide is used with other diabetes medications, such as insulin.
Serious side effects are rare. However, if you experience any unusual symptoms or side effects, consult your healthcare provider immediately.
Precautions and Warnings
- Pregnancy and Breastfeeding: Tirzepatide is not recommended during pregnancy or breastfeeding. Speak with your healthcare provider if you are planning to become pregnant or are breastfeeding.
- Kidney and Liver Health: Caution is advised for patients with kidney or liver problems. Dosage adjustments may be required.
- Allergies: If you have an allergy to Tirzepatide or any of its ingredients, do not use it.
